Beaufort Citizenship Attorneys Understand the Naturalization Process

People not born in a U.S. state like South Carolina, or any other state within the U.S., must become naturalized before they are a citizen. Although naturalization procedures vary according to each applicant's circumstances, in general, one must qualify as a legal permanent resident, live in the U.S. for a specified time, successfully complete a U.S. law and history exam, and exhibit good moral character.

Life in Beaufort

The city of Beaufort is the county seat of Beaufort County in South Carolina.  Beaufort is situated on Port Royal Islands, in the Sea Islands and Lowcountry areas.  Sometimes the city is confused with a city of the same name in North Carolina- the two have the same spelling but are pronounced differently.

Beaufort is known for its scenery and historic feel.  Many of the buildings located there are done in antebellum style architecture.  It is the second oldest city in the state and boasts a population of about 13,000.  The downtown historic district is where much of the original Beaufort settlement can still be found.  Other neighborhoods include the Pigeon Point, West End, Spanish Point, and Battery Creek areas.

Tourism has become the main focal point of the Beaufort economy.  The city's hotel and bed & breakfast scene thrives due to visitors seeking beach vacations, golfing areas, and watersport opportunities.
